What the FFFFFFF is a Mirliton?

Otherwise known as Chayote or Vegetable Pear (not much stretch on the imagination with that moniker) this selection of organic matter has a whole festival surrounding it in the Bywater neighborhood of Nola. They say that New Orleans has more festivals than days of the year, why not designate one to the fabulous Mirliton?


mirliton in green, stage right...

I was pleased to learn that there was a plethora of delicious food at this event, none of which was mirliton free. I had mirliton lemonade, mirliton jambalaya and most memorably mirliton crayfish bisque. Oh Em Gee that was good.

5 Easy Ways to Chill Out in the Big Easy.

1) Satsuma is an artsy local cafe in the Bywater named for the fragrant tangerine-like fruit that grows down here on the bayou. Come hither to power through your hangover the healthy way with New Orleans style chickory coffee and Satsuma beet limeade.

3) The Joint is a juicy BBQ locale in the Bywater with a behemoth custom built smoker created by a neighbor. I swear to goofy that the vinegar-sauced pulled pork sandwich I ingested here was the best I have ever had.
